While you are driving across the road, it doesn’t matter what you paid for the car, maybe you realized that certain accessories were not included in the sales price. They weren’t ripped off or misplaced, but they simply were not in the sale. There are at least six accessories that all cars should have, but don’t.

Can you believe that floor mats are one of those things that are usually missing when you get into your new car. Instead of floor mats, there is a throwaway paper sheet for the driver. Your internal will end up soiled rather quickly, whenever you don’t have the proper mats in place. The carpets can get pretty worn-out if you don’t use mats and may be an issue if you happen to be leasing the car. You will have a headache when you get charged for returning the car with ruined carpet.

The trunk is a second place that gets dirty quickly so wouldn’t it be great to have a cargo liner as a standard for a new car. Many car companies provide cargo liners as standard equipment but many have it as an costly accessory. One more thing is not using a bug shield as regular equipment. No one is able to stay away from having bugs splatter all around the front of your car particularly if you live in humid areas. To stay away from this problem, you should get a bug shield or often known as a bug deflector.

Having a car bra is not merely for very good looks but it is great for protecting your car or truck. It is perfect for preserving your hood and grille away from the dirt and debris the fly up from the road. Another accessory that you may not have heard of is a brake dust shield. The objective of a dust shield is usually to help you from cleaning your car so frequently.

The last essential car accessory is the car cover, even if you park in a garage. The car’s finish can be damaged by dust and pollution as well as wind, rain, and the sun. Getting a breathable car cover that sets you back about $200 will give you solid protection. Rather than pay higher prices from the dealer, you can find them for a good price on the Internet.
